Zerodha exec calls Nikhil Kamath ‘better looking’, Kamath brothers’ hilarious X exchange goes viral

A light-hearted exchange between Zerodha co-founders Nithin Kamath and Nikhil Kamath has amused social media users after a mix-up over their photographs turned into playful sibling banter.Internet found the brothers’ playful back-and-forth relatable.The exchange began after an X user pointed out that a post about Nithin Kamath featured a photograph of his younger brother Nikhil Kamath. The mix-up soon caught the attention of Dinesh Pai, VP of Zerodha Online, who decided to add his own take to the confusion.”Dont tell Nithin I said this, but Nikhil is better looking. Natural choice for these posts,” Pai wrote in a reply.Nithin Kamath then joined the conversation, turning the apparent photo mix-up into a joke about his team favouring his younger brother.”Just found out that a disloyal member on my team thinks @nikhilkamathcio is much more handsome than me, so I decided to change the photo on the website to just keep Nik under my name,” Nithin wrote on X, sharing a screenshot showing Nikhil’s photograph on a profile section of Zerodha’s website.(Also Read: Nikhil Kamath questioned over MBA remark at Columbia Business School: ‘If you didn’t see value, why would you be here?’)Social media reactionsThe exchange quickly drew reactions from X users, many of whom found the brothers’ playful back-and-forth relatable.One user wrote, “Typical elder/younger bro dynamic hahah.””That is an elite level of workplace insecurity.
